New testament canon biography: Rev. Lee Martin McDonald, Th.M. (Harvard University); Ph.D. (University of Edinburgh, Scotland). President Emeritus and Professor of New Testament Studies, Acadia Divinity College, Acadia University, Nova Scotia; President, Institute for Biblical Research, – present.
Canonization of the bible pdf After an introductory chapter on “What is the Bible?”, McDonald divides the volume into approximately two halves with three chapters covering the story of the OT and three the NT. Throughout these chapters, he lays out all the standard historical facts about the development of these books, along with many charts, maps, and pictures.

Lee Martin McDonald examines the authorities that existed from the Church's beginning: the appeal to the texts containing the words of Jesus, and that would become the New Testament, the not yet finalized Hebrew Scriptures (referred to mostly in Greek) and the apostolic leadership of the churches.
